Welcome To Sedona

 

Sedona, a land of timeless beauty, is surrounded by magnificent, natural red rock sculptures and pristine National Forests. standing about 4,300 feet above sea lev-el, sedona is centrally located less than two hours north of Phoenix and just two hours south of the Grand Canyon. Perhaps one of the most spectacular secrets of the world, sedona enchants millions of visitors (and native Arizonans) each year. erosion has sculpted this panoramic masterpiece for over 350 million years! Ancient indians believed that sedona was a sacred land and today their ruins still dot the area. in what is notably referred to as red rock Country, the rock formations have been given many affectionate names by the residents such as: snoopy, bell rock, Coffee Pot rock and Cathedral rock. sedona’s natural beauty has also attracted movie stars and film producers, like Walt Disney, for decades.

Today, Sedona is a major cultural center for the arts in the West and is home for over 40 galleries and dozens of internationally acclaimed artists and writers. bustling with major cultural events, four- star resorts and restaurants, champion- ship golf courses, exciting adventure tours, several national and state parks, and one-of-a-kind shopping sedona is certainly a destination of unforgettable experiences! Any season is a wonderful time to visit sedona. each of the four seasons has its own special delights. it is a haven from Phoenix’s extreme summer heat, and usually about 20 degrees warmer than Flagstaff in the winter. Sedona’s altitude gives it a unique, mild climate all its own. Plan to stay for several days because you won’t want to miss all the exciting things to see and do.
